Seedling raising box for agriculture
By combining steam irrigation and a motor-driven gear system in the seedling box, the problems of soil clumping and overwatering caused by manual irrigation are solved, achieving high seed germination and survival rates, and facilitating seedling transplanting.

AI Technical Summary
Existing seedling trays require manual irrigation, which can lead to soil compaction or overwatering that drowns the seeds, affecting germination and survival rates, and making transplanting inconvenient.
Two water vapor irrigation methods are combined to achieve uniform irrigation through atomizers and water pipes in the seedling trays, and the seedling trays are rotated by a motor-driven gear system to ensure uniform light and consistent growth environment.
It improves seed germination and survival rates, avoids soil clumping and overwatering, and facilitates seedling transplanting.

[0026] Embodiment 5
[0027] The installation step: first, add soil and seeds into the seedling tank 07, then open the switch of the water inlet pipe 17, add clean water into the water storage cavity 12 along the water inlet pipe 17, then close the switch of the water inlet pipe 17, open the switch of the atomizer 13, part of the water vapor atomized by the atomizer 13 enters the soil inside the seedling tank 07 along the first air outlet hole 09 and the second air inlet hole 08, irrigates the soil and seeds from bottom to top, the other part of the water vapor enters the irrigation water pipe 10 along the second air outlet hole 20 and the third air outlet hole 21 and the supporting water pipe 03, then is discharged outward along the exhaust hole 23 at the lower part of the irrigation water pipe 10, irrigates the soil and seeds inside the seedling tank 07 from top to bottom, the two irrigation methods jointly act, and are both water vapor irrigation, effectively avoid the soil clumping caused by manual watering, which is not conducive to the growth of seeds, or watering too much to drown the seeds, improve the germination rate and survival rate of the seeds, then open the switch of the motor 14, the motor shaft of the motor 14 drives the gear 15 to rotate, the gear 15 rotates and drives the gear disc 05 to rotate through the mutual engagement of the teeth and the teeth, the gear disc 05 rotates and drives the seedling disc 02 to rotate in the seedling box body 01, when the seedling disc 02 rotates, it ensures that the seedlings in the seedling tank 07 can uniformly receive light, and ensures that the growth environment of the seeds is the same, so that the growth of the seeds is the same, the seedlings cultivated by using the device are healthy, the germination rate and survival rate of the seeds are ensured, the seedling effect is good, the seedlings grow after the seeds germinate, the transparent partition plate 11 at the upper part of the seedling tank 07 plays a partitioning role for the seedlings, effectively avoids the leaves or branches of the seedlings inside the adjacent seedling tank 07 from being intertwined with each other, which is not conducive to transplanting, the structure is reasonable, and transplanting is convenient.
